Servicing Agreement Account definition

Servicing Agreement Account. (a) The “Servicing Account” under the Servicing Agreement, which shall be a segregated interest bearing account established at the Deposit Account Bank, in the name of Seller, pledged to Buyer and subject to a Controlled Account Agreement or (b) any other account established by a Servicer in connection with the servicing of any Purchased Asset.
Servicing Agreement Account. The “Servicing Account” under the Servicing and Sub-Servicing Agreement, which shall be an interest bearing demand deposit account established at the Waterfall Account Bank, in the name of Seller, pledged to Buyer and subject to a Controlled Account Agreement.
